What we process

App activity and data on your device

Ototi is designed to start without an account. Progress, reading and listening position, completion history, saved ideas, weekly-goal activity, downloads, and settings are stored on your device. Your device platform may include app data in a device backup according to its own settings and policy.

Service identity and access

To provide app access without asking for personal profile details, Ototi may create a random, pseudonymous installation or service identifier. We may process that identifier together with authentication tokens, app and platform version, Store territory, entitlement state, and technical request information. This helps us deliver the correct content, preserve access, and prevent abuse.

If optional account linking or cross-device sync is introduced, we will explain what is uploaded and linked before you choose to use it. We will also provide a way to request account and associated-data deletion in the app and outside the app.

Minimal product measurement

The app may send first-party product events associated with a random installation identifier. Allowed event fields are limited to information such as an ototi content ID and version, reading or listening mode, topic domain, duration band, source surface, entitlement state, and experiment ID.

These first-party product events do not include profile details, advertising identifiers, the text of an ototi, saved-idea text, exact quotations, or full URLs. Because content IDs can reveal a reading or listening pattern, we treat them as pseudonymous learning history. Optional analytics can be turned off without losing access to Ototi.

Install attribution

Ototi uses AppsFlyer's mobile measurement SDK to understand which marketing channel or campaign an install came from. For this purpose AppsFlyer may process your device's advertising identifier (the Android Advertising ID or Apple IDFA) together with basic device and install signals. We use this only to attribute your install to Ototi's own marketing and to measure campaign performance. We do not use it for cross-app tracking, we do not build advertising profiles, and we do not share it with advertising networks to target you. Where your platform requires a tracking permission, attribution that relies on the advertising identifier runs only after you allow it, and you can reset or limit the identifier in your device settings at any time.

Purchases and entitlements

Apple or Google processes payments. Ototi does not receive your full payment-card details. We may receive transaction references, product and subscription status, Store territory, expiry, refund, revocation, and entitlement information needed to provide or restore Premium access. Transaction references are protected or transformed where practicable, and billing data is kept separate from product analytics by default.

Diagnostics, notifications, and messages

Technical logs may include app version, device and operating-system class, error traces, and limited state needed to reproduce a failure. Diagnostics are configured to avoid content text, signed links, purchase receipts, authentication tokens, and unnecessary personal data.

Local notification preferences remain on your device. If you enable a feature that requires remote notifications, we may process a device delivery token and notification status. If you email us or send a content report, we process the message, the address you use, any title or category you identify, and any technical reference or other information you choose to include.

How long we keep data

  • Raw first-party product events and content-access logs are kept for no more than 30 days, then deleted or converted into aggregate information that is not intended to identify you.
  • Local progress, history, saved ideas, settings, and downloads remain on your device until you remove them, reset the app, or uninstall it, subject to device backup behaviour.
  • Pseudonymous service and progress records are kept while needed to provide the service or until they are deleted under an available control or valid request.
  • Purchase, entitlement, refund, and fraud-prevention records are kept while needed to provide or restore access, resolve disputes, and meet Store, accounting, tax, and legal obligations.
  • Support, safety, and rights-request records are kept only as long as needed to resolve the matter and meet legal obligations.
